Podcast Description
Whether you’re AI-curious, or a market-leading AI adopter, the AI Your Business Podcast is here for small business owners, service providers, thought leaders and online experts to demystify the tech and provide practical examples to implement AI in a human-centric way, and benefit from the AI evolution.
Will AI replace us? I doubt it. New ideas, creativity, unique perspectives - are all outside of the realm of AI models. But just as machines replaced manual labour in the industrial revolution, we will see our roles change.
Meet your host: AI Adopter & Educator, Campaign Strategist to coaches and online experts, Kim Fernandez. In each episode of the AI Your Business Podcast, Kim unpacks tips, inspiring case studies and stories from innovators disrupting their industry - allowing us to think differently and adopt AI to add value, strategy and creativity to our business and our lives, so we can elevate our products, services and roles in our market.

Women are significantly less likely than men to experiment with generative AI.
But when you look closer, the explanation isn’t what many people assume.
In this International Women’s Day episode, Kim Fernandez examines the research behind the AI gender adoption gap and explores what may actually be driving it – from constraints, risks and workplace structures, to how women evaluate new technologies.
Importantly, this episode looks at what most businesses are overlooking: the largest productivity opportunities inside their own teams. Because the roles most capable of unlocking productivity with AI are often the roles women dominate.
For business leaders and women in the workplace, this conversation reframes the AI gender gap as something far more important than a technology trend – it’s a signal about how organisations introduce change, where adoption gaps and opportunities exist, and how the future of work will actually evolve.
In This Episode We Cover:
- The real reason behind the AI gender adoption gap
- Why the barrier to adoption is so nuanced
- How women evaluate AI
- Environments where women have statistically higher AI adoption than men
- The operational roles where AI productivity is highest
- What business leaders discover when AI unlocks capacity in teams
- Why the future of work is humans orchestrating + working alongside AI
- How AI adoption and representation impacts the future
